(I would like to start off by saying I wasn't certain of where this topic should go.)

I'm not really sure what the Hackmii team do about scams; companies who sell their free software, either alone or as part of a bundle. I do know there is a homepage dedicated to fighting scams, however, I think there should be a more efficient way for the homebrew community to fight it.

I just stumbled upon the website of a rather well known and respected "game console modification store" in Stockholm, Sweden, which sells Wii either with a mod-chip and/or with the Homebrew Channel pre-installed (and other apps as well).

They sell "Homebrew Channel and BootMii installation" for 300 SEK.

I just felt like sharing and warning, thinking "what a total rip off". Maybe there should be a black list for this of some sort.

I am sorry you feel our service to our customers is a scam.

We always inform our customers that there are guides available on the internet and that they can do it themselves.

But there is a lot of people out there that prefer to pay someone to help them with even the easiest stuff. Such as car owners paying a mechanic to do basic stuff like changing oil, a spark plug or even fill up the window washer fluid...back in the days people even got help filling up at the petrol station...


We always try to give back to the developer communities and over the years we have donated hardware such as psp and other consoles, gps adapters, flash cards, gecko adapters, playstation 1 gamesharks (yes we have been around 10 years or so) to developers needing hardware to test their apps.

If any developer whose application we offer to our customers need help, please contact us via the email adress on our website and ask what we can offer.
